Lori Beth Long was born and raised in Wisconsin. She has been a licensed mental health counselor for 35 years in Florida, where she resides. Lori earned her Bachelor of Arts degree in writing and philosophy from the University of Tampa and her Master of Education in Counseling Psychology from the University of Virginia. Lori began a nonprofit corporation, Comprehensive Offender Rehab & Re-Entry, Inc. which serves people while they are incarcerated and upon their release. Lori has recently published a book, Bipolarized, which is currently on Amazon. She is also writing a second book focused on borderline personality disorder. Lori has expertise in all personality disorders, including bipolar disorder and borderline personality disorders, as well as anxiety and depressive disorders. Working in South Florida, Lori has had the opportunity to work with clients with various ethnic and cultural backgrounds. She also has extensive experience working with a LGBTQ population. Cognitive-behavioral strategies as well as solution-focused therapy are two modalities of Lori's expertise. Solution-focused therapy identifies the exceptions to the problems, which is a way to help identify solutions for each client. Clients comment that Lori is creative, intuitive, a good listener, and has a direct, yet compassionate approach to helping people.
